logo

Output 66e638c80bec76afae56f00d9cd925d0defd22e062e0a7a022ba57b61181e8e6:0

value
156278
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f2984320764d122a5f50db46eb4cfa47fadf894 OP_EQUALVERIFY OP_CHECKSIG
address
16kyJhHUNPkou1QaSZVqzDTkRiVhrd2HgN
transaction
66e638c80bec76afae56f00d9cd925d0defd22e062e0a7a022ba57b61181e8e6